Question to the Department for Education:

To ask the Secretary of State for Education, what steps his Department is taking to ensure (a) freedom of speech and (b) open debate in universities; and if he will make a statement.

Free speech within the law is an essential precondition of thriving universities. Free speech underpins diversity of thought, allows students to develop the ability to think critically, and exposes them to new ideas. I held a free speech summit on 3 May 2018. At the summit, university leaders and regulators agreed to develop a single piece of guidance to help the higher education sector promote free speech and open debate. The guidance is expected to be published in the autumn.
